1. Parties: Identification of both spouses with full legal names, ID numbers, addresses, and occupations
2. Background: Details of the marriage, including date and place of marriage, current living situation, and reason for separation
3. Definitions: Definitions of key terms used throughout the agreement
4. Living Arrangements: Declaration of separate living arrangements and mutual agreement to live apart
5. Non-Molestation and Non-Harassment: Mutual undertakings regarding respectful behavior and non-interference
6. Division of Matrimonial Property: Detailed arrangements for division of communal property and personal belongings
7. Financial Arrangements: Details of financial settlements, including any lump sum payments and division of bank accounts
8. Maintenance: Arrangements for spousal maintenance payments, if any
9. Legal Costs: Agreement on how legal costs related to the separation will be handled
10. Future Conduct: Agreements about future dealings between parties and handling of joint matters
11. Governing Law: Confirmation that the agreement is governed by Maltese law
12. Entire Agreement: Clause confirming this document represents the entire agreement between parties
13. Signatures and Attestation: Formal signing section including witness requirements
1. Children Arrangements: Required if the couple has children - includes custody, access, education, and child maintenance arrangements
2. Business Interests: Required if either party has business interests that need to be addressed in the separation
3. Pension Arrangements: Required if there are pension rights to be divided
4. International Assets: Required if the couple has assets in other countries
5. Inheritance Rights: Optional section renouncing mutual inheritance rights
6. Tax Provisions: Required if there are significant tax implications to be addressed
7. Pets: Required if there are pets whose custody needs to be determined
8. Future Sale of Matrimonial Home: Required if the matrimonial home is to be sold in the future
9. Religious Arrangements: Required for couples seeking to address religious aspects of their separation
1. Schedule A - Matrimonial Property: Detailed inventory of all matrimonial property and agreed division
2. Schedule B - Personal Effects: List of personal belongings and their agreed allocation
3. Schedule C - Financial Disclosure: Complete financial disclosure from both parties
4. Schedule D - Debts and Liabilities: List of all joint and individual debts and their handling
5. Schedule E - Children's Arrangements: Detailed parenting plan and access schedule if children are involved
6. Schedule F - Maintenance Calculations: Detailed calculations for any maintenance payments
7. Appendix 1 - Property Valuations: Professional valuations of significant assets
8. Appendix 2 - Business Valuations: Professional valuations of any business interests
9. Appendix 3 - Pension Information: Details of pension arrangements and valuations
